It's important to be mindful of the amount of energy you expend when dealing with people who lack emotional intelligence. These individuals may try to push your buttons in order to control or manipulate your reactions, with the aim of keeping you in their orbit while they hold out hope that you'll see the good in them. Your compassion may lead you to give them another chance, even though they don't deserve it. Remember, forgiveness is the key to true reconciliation, not simply reacting to their behavior. You are responsible for your own actions, words, and the relationships you build - whether they promote growth or merely enable failure. Be a source of support for one another, offering guidance, accountability, and a safe haven in times of need. Avoid becoming predictable and using hurtful words as weapons. Choose instead to foster compassion, empathy, and understanding.
Scripturual Context: Proverbs 17:27 (NLT) "A wise man keeps it brief and maintains his composure."
Choose Words Wisely: This verse reminds us that smart guys don't talk endlessly. When dealing with individuals, especially those with low emotional intelligence, using concise language can help avoid unnecessary conflicts and keep things straightforward.
Stay Calm and Collected: It also encourages us to remain composed. When facing situations with people who may try to provoke emotional reactions, it's essential for men to maintain their cool. Keeping emotions in check demonstrates maturity and strength.
Listen Actively: To be a wise and composed man, be an attentive listener. Those with low emotional intelligence may have unexpressed concerns or issues. By being a good listener, you create a safe environment for them to open up, potentially improving your connection and fostering growth in your relationships.
